    Watch us react to the 1990 smash hit and lead single "Thunderstruck" from the 1990 album The Razors Edge by Australian hard rock band AC/DC. It peaked at No. 5 on the US Billboard Hot Mainstream Rock Tracks.

    They released their first album in 1975 with singer Bon Scott, and released another 6 great albums with him, until Bon's death in 1980. Heartbroken, and with Bon's mother's blessing, they brought on Brian Johnson and released the legendary Back in Black five months after Bon's death. This song is from 1990's The Razor's Edge - 15 years into, and less than halfway through - their legendary career.

This video is 33 years old now, and the rhythm guitarist, Malcolm Young, Angus' brother, has since died. AC/DC was co-founded by Malcolm, and it was always 'his' band. He guided them from their beginnings back in 1974 to be the behemoth it is today. Here's a video with Bon Scott, the original singer who tragically died in Feb. 1980. ruclips.net/video/n0y_s_uuVZQ/видео.html. Bon was a unique character and he wrote the majority of early AC/DC songs, and probably, some of the songs on Back in Black (his 'lyrics notebook' in which he constantly worked on songs, mysteriously disappeared after his death...). Back in Black was the first album recorded with the then-new singer, Brian Johnson. Bon's songs have continued to form about half the band's setlist on their tours, even 40 years after his death. AC/DC were relentless in their touring, especially in the early years. I would be surprised if any other band has worked as hard as they have over the years. RIP Bon and Mal
